Comprehending the Types of Car Keys
Before diving into the specifics of replacement key services, it’s vital to understand the various types of car keys readily available today. Here are some common types:

Traditional Keys: These are basic metal keys without any electronic parts. They are the most convenient to replicate and are often inexpensive to replace.

Transponder Keys: These keys consist of a chip that interacts with the car’s ignition system. When the key is inserted, the chip sends a signal that enables the car to begin. Changing these keys is more complicated and usually requires programming.

Key Fobs: A key fob is a remote control that locks/unlocks the doors and might likewise start the vehicle. Replacing a key fob can be expensive, specifically if programming is required.

Smart Keys: Commonly discovered in modern-day vehicles, smart keys enable the car to be opened and begun without physically placing the key into the ignition. Replacement typically requires expert support.

Automotive dealers are frequently the most trusted source for car replacement keys, particularly for more recent designs. They have access to the maker’s specifications and can ensure that you get an authentic key. Nevertheless, this choice can be pricey and lengthy.
2. Regional Locksmiths
Many regional locksmith professionals are now certified to deal with car key replacements, specifically for transponder keys and fobs. They typically use more competitive prices compared to car dealerships and may supply faster service. It’s vital to choose a locksmith with a good track record and experience in automotive locksmithing.
3. Hardware Stores
Some hardware shops have key duplication devices for fundamental car keys. While this option is economical, it generally only uses to non-electronic keys. If your vehicle utilizes a transponder or wise key, this might not be the ideal choice.
4. Mobile Key Replacement Services
Mobile key replacement services send out a technician straight to your location, normally within a short period. They can typically offer competitive prices and can handle a wide variety of key types. Make sure to validate their qualifications and customer reviews before employing.

The time it takes to get a car key replaced can differ. Dealers may take a couple of days, while locksmith professionals or mobile services can often replace a key on the same day.
Can I replace my key myself?
While you can replace some standard keys yourself, complicated keys like transponder keys and smart keys typically need customized devices to program. It’s finest to seek advice from an expert for these types.
Is it less expensive to get a replacement key from a locksmith or a car dealership?
Usually, locksmiths provide more competitive prices compared to car dealerships. However, dealership keys may come with improved security and warranty.
What should I do if I lose my keys while taking a trip?
If you lose your keys while taking a trip, get in touch with a local automotive locksmith, or your car dealership for emergency services. Be prepared to validate ownership of the vehicle.
